2007 Women's Lacrosse

14 Jacqui Ricca

  • Height 5-9
  • Year Senior
  • Hometown Poolesville, Md.
  • Highschool St. John's College
  • Position D

Biography

RICCA FILE: Started all 18 matches in her senior campaign... Posted two goals on four shots along with 68 ground balls, 62 caused turnovers and 17 draw controls... Established a single-season program record with her 62 caused turnovers and her 68 ground balls ranks third on the all-time single-season chart... Named the Northeast Conference Defensive Player of the Year in 2007... Earned a spot on the All-NEC first team and the All-Tournament team... Selected as the NEC Defensive Player of the Week three out of the last four weeks of the season... Moved into ninth place on all-time career caused turnover list with 77... HIGH SCHOOL: A four-year letterwinner for the St. John's College women's lacrosse squad... Served as team-captain for her junior and senior campaign... Paced the team with 47 goals as a senior... Led the squad with 43 markers in her junior campaign... Named to the All-WCAC first team in 2002 and 2003... Received a second-team All-WCAC nod as a sophomore... Earned a third-team All-WCAC honor in her first season at St. John's... Earned the National Honor Society's Silver Star in 2003.

PERSONAL: Majoring in Business... The daughter of Therese and John Ricca... Jacqueline Engers Ricca was born on Dec. 17, 1984 in Washington, D.C.
